Job summary

We have an opportunity for a flexible, enthusiastic, motivated Senior Radiology assistant to join our friendly, dedicated team within MRI. The role of Senior Radiology assistant in MRI is both challenging and rewarding, assistants are involved in patient care, safety checking of patients admitted to the MRI unit, cannulation of patients prior to their scan and using MRI equipment to correctly position patients for their examination.

Main duties of the job

Duties will include cannulating patients intravenously prior to imaging and assisting patients to complete their pre- examination safety sheets. Duties will also include assisting staff with interventional procedures such as biopsies and injections and adhering to aseptic techniques. Other duties include positioning patients for examinations, general cleaning, maintenance and care of equipment (including basic fault finding), trouble shooting and reporting of faults, stock control, clerical duties and data input onto the Radiology Information System (RIS). The post holder will work to departmental protocols and schemes of work.

Why you should join our Team The department is based across 2 sites, St James University Hospital and Leeds General Infirmary. LGI is a major trauma and neuro-surgical centre and SJUH a world renowned oncology and transplant centre. The MRI departments support a range of specialities including neurosurgery, paediatrics, liver, oncology, urology, abdominal and vascular surgery. MRI in Leeds is a diverse and interesting department to work for, with Radiographers and assistants working closely with clinical teams to support advanced imaging, particularly in Neurosciences, Paediatrics and Liver Imaging.
